Weird and Unfortunate Things Are Happening drops you into Daybreak, a city that’s slipped off the map but not off the radar of bizarre entities. Play as Alicia, a woman with hidden abilities and a knack for seeing things others can’t, as she navigates crumbling urban ruins linked to alien landscapes. Her quest to rescue her niece ties together survival mechanics with eerie encounters, gun-toting secretaries, overworked teachers, and more get caught in the city’s warped grip. Your choices shape how you evade or confront the creatures twisting the environment, balancing resource management with tense dialogue. The game stands out for its unsettling blend of grounded characters and surreal horror. The interconnected zones mix decaying cityscapes with Lovecraftian weirdness, creating a disorienting but cohesive world. Player reviews note the strong character dynamics, especially Alicia’s dry wit contrasting with the grim stakes. While combat is sparse, the constant threat of being “swallowed” by the city keeps tension high. A small but dedicated fanbase praises the atmospheric audio design and the way the story unfolds through environmental storytelling. It’s a slow burn more about mystery than action, but the payoff lingers.
Weird and unfortunate things are happening in the city of Daybreak. To the rest of the world, the city seems to have simply vanished, but inside, it has become a playground for mysterious beings who see humans only as hosts for their own amusement. Alicia's a bit strange. She still likes to wear her old baseball jersey, even though her team disbanded over a year ago. She can see otherworldly creatures that no one else seems to notice. She also has weird powers that she keeps hidden from the rest of the world. But when she receives a call for help from her niece in Daybreak, she'll do anything to save her. Caught up in the struggle along with Alicia are Miriam, a secretary and gun aficionado who only wants to escape the city, Lamar, an overworked middle school English teacher, and Dottie, Alicia's niece, who has been captured for some nefarious purpose.
